Skip to content

Rewrite: Migrate ByteLab from Electron to Rust (icedRS) #1

@playfairs

Description

@playfairs

This project is undergoing a rewrite from Electron to Rust, using the icedRS framework. The goal is to leverage Rust's safety, performance, and cross-platform capabilities while moving away from the Electron stack. This effort will lead to better efficiency, lower resource usage, and a more maintainable codebase.

Key Points:

  • Migrate all core functionality from Electron to icedRS
  • Replace Node.js/JavaScript/TypeScript components with Rust equivalents
  • Ensure feature-by-feature parity
  • Maintain or improve UX throughout the rewrite
  • Refactor architecture for idiomatic Rust patterns where sensible

This issue tracks the rewrite migration effort and can be referenced by related sub-issues or PRs.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ions